  1. 5 de ago. de 2015 · Battenburg Cake is said to have been created in 1884 to celebrate the marriage of one of Queen Victoria’s granddaughters to Prince Louis of Battenberg, but there is no known evidence to support this theory. A recent variation of the story is that the four sections of the cake referred to Prince Louis of Battenberg and his three brothers.
